Questions & Answers

What companies run services between Genova Brignole, Italy and Riva Ligure, Italy?

Trenitalia operates a train from Genova Brignole to Taggia Arma hourly. Tickets cost €15–25 and the journey takes 2h 26m. Trenitalia Intercity also services this route 3 times a day. Alternatively, FlixBus operates a bus from Genoa to Imperia twice daily. Tickets cost €10–17 and the journey takes 1h 45m.
